Abstract

Among the support activities of any waste management actions, the optimal logistics processes are essential to assure time and cost-effective recycling scheme. Companies are recognizing that reverse logistics is a component of the total logistics management process that is growing in importance. Reverse logistics services are part of a trend toward incorporating environmental concerns into business philosophy and everyday business operation of manufacturing firms. An Environmental Management System (EMS) is a set of processes and practices that enable companies to reduce its environmental impacts and increase its operating efficiency. The EMS provides the direction to reverse logistics and environmental activities. The author first discusses the general principles of reverse logistics in the manufacturing firms, which could clarify the importance of reverse logistics activities. The author then concentrates on the importance of EMS in helping companies to achieve their environmental goals. Finally, the EMS and reverse logistics activities in Port of Koper are presented.
